#AC6B53 Color

#AC6B53 is rgb(172, 107, 83) in RGB, hsl(16, 35%, 50%) in HSL, and about cmyk(0%, 38%, 52%, 33%) in CMYK. It has no registered color name of its own — the closest is Brown Sugar (#AF6E4D), very hard to tell apart at ΔE 4.91. Black text is the more readable choice on this background.

Text Contrast & Accessibility

WCAG 2.2 contrast ratios for text on a #AC6B53 background. AA requires 4.5:1 for normal text and 3:1 for large text; AAA requires 7:1. Contrast is one check, not a full accessibility review.

#AC6B53 Frequently Asked Questions

What color is #AC6B53?

#AC6B53 is a mid-tone orange — rgb(172, 107, 83) in RGB and hsl(16, 35%, 50%) in HSL. It carries no registered color name of its own; the closest named color is Brown Sugar (#AF6E4D), which is very hard to tell apart at a CIE76 distance of 4.91.

What is the RGB value of #AC6B53?

#AC6B53 is rgb(172, 107, 83) — red 172, green 107, and blue 83 on the 0-255 scale.

What is the CMYK value of #AC6B53?

#AC6B53 converts to approximately cmyk(0%, 38%, 52%, 33%). CMYK output is a mathematical approximation for planning; confirm production print colors with your printer and ICC profile.

Should text on #AC6B53 be black or white?

Black text is the more readable choice. #AC6B53 scores 4.22:1 against white and 4.98:1 against black, and WCAG 2.2 asks for at least 4.5:1 for normal body text.

Can I write #AC6B53 as a CSS color keyword?

No. #AC6B53 is not one of the CSS color keywords, so it has to be written as a hex, rgb() or hsl() value. The closest keyword is sienna (#A0522D) at a CIE76 distance of 15.19, which is visibly different.
